Situated in Woolfardisworthy, a Devonshire village, is Rosies Barn, a three-bedroom barn conversion, welcoming couples, families, and friends alike.
A short drive from the shoreline and an array of attractions, whilst featuring an enclosed garden, private parking, original features, and contemporary appliances, the cottage welcomes six guests, looking to explore both the coast and country.
Enjoy preparing delicious meals in the sleek kitchen, complete with a breakfast bar and state-of-the-art amenities, before gathering around the dining table, enveloped by original stone walls and beamed ceilings; you'll also find two plush sofas and a Smart TV in the living room, perfect for relaxing as a family.
Head outside to enjoy your tranquil surroundings, arriving at a barbecue, outdoor furniture, and a chiminea, setting you up for alfresco dining.
As sleep calls, head upstairs to find three well-presented bedrooms, including a double with Smart TV and en-suite, a further double, and a twin with Smart TV, all completed with homely interiors and wooden furniture.
A contemporary bathroom completes the property, homing a free-standing bath and walk-in shower, ideal for late night soaks or a quick refresh come morning.
Head into the village to benefit from an array of self-catering amenities, including a pub, restaurant, and convenience store, before reaching the coastline, including the sandy terrain of Peppercombe Beach.
A short journey away you'll also reach The Milky Way Adventure Park, a fun day out for all the family, the stunning Clovelly Waterfall and Clovelly Court Gardens, and the Hartland Devon Heritage Coast.
Travelling towards Bideford, stop off at The Ultimate Adventure Centre for a day of kayaking and coasteering, before reaching Abbotsham Cliffs and Westward Ho! Beach for far-reaching views across the shoreline.
Barnstaple is also a must-visit town, where you can enjoy tours around the Museum of Barnstaple and North Devon, take a stroll along River Taw, or head to the historic estate of Tapeley Park, a Grade II listed country house with manicured gardens and sea glimpses.
